Ingredients
For the Cake:
- 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1 tbsp baking powder
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up whole milk
- 2 large eggs
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
For the Cinnamon Streusel Topping:
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tbsp ground cinnamon
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
How to Make Easy Cinnamon Coffee Cake?
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ish with butter or line it with parchment paper for easy removal.
Step 2: Prepare the Streusel Topping
In a medium bowl, mix brown sugar, granulated sugar, cinnamon, and flour. Add melted butter and stir until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Set aside.
Step 3: Mix the Dry Ingredients
In a large bowl, whisk together flour, granulated sugar, brown sugar, baking powder, and salt.
Step 4: Prepare the Wet Ingredients
In another bowl, beat the eggs, then add the softened butter, milk, and vanilla extract. Mix until smooth.
Step 5: Combine the Wet and Dry Ingredients
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ring gently until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can result in a dense cake.
Step 6: Assemble the Cake
Pour half of the batter into the prepared baking dish and spread evenly. Sprinkle half of the cinnamon streusel topping over the batter. Add the remaining batter and smooth the top. Finally, sprinkle the rest of the streusel topping over the cake.
Step 7: Bake the Cake
Place the baking dish in the oven and bake for 35-40 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
Step 8: Cool and Serve
Let the cake cool in the baking dish for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ack. Serve warm or at room temperature.
Variations
- Nutty Version: Add 1/2 cup of chopped pecans or walnuts to the streusel topping for a crunchy texture.
- Glazed Coffee Cake: Drizzle a simple vanilla glaze (1 cup powdered sugar + 2 tbsp milk + 1/2 tsp vanilla extract) over the cooled cake for extra sweetness.
- Apple Cinnamon Coffee Cake: Fold in 1 cup of diced apples into the batter for a fruity twist.
- Chocolate Chip Addition: Sprinkle 1/2 cup of chocolate chips into the batter for a chocolaty treat.

Helpful Tips
- Let the cake cool slightly before slicing to prevent crumbling.
-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
- Reheat individual slices in the microwave for 10-15 seconds for a fresh-out-of-the-oven taste.
Tips for the Best Cinnamon Coffee Cake
- Use high-quality cinnamon for the best flavor.
- If you prefer a richer cake, substitute half of the milk with sour cream or Greek yogurt.
- Let the butter reach room temperature before mixing for a smoother batter.
- Always check the cake with a toothpick before removing it from the oven to ensure it’s fully baked.
FAQs
Q: Can I make this coffee cake ahead of time?
A: Yes! You can prepare the cake a day in advance and store it in an airtight container. Warm it slightly before serving.
Q: Can I freeze cinnamon coffee cake?
A: Absolutely! Wrap individual slices in plastic wrap and store them in an airtight container in the freezer for up to 3 months.
Q: What can I use instead of butter?
A: You can substitute butter with coconut oil or vegetable oil for a slightly different texture.
Q: Do I need to use a mixer?
A: A hand mixer makes the process easier, but you can also mix by hand using a whisk and spatula.
